STRATEGI PENDEKATAN PSIKOLOGI DALAM MEMBANTU SISWA MENGATASI TANTANGAN BELAJAR

psychological strategies, individual counselling, motivation development, stress management, learning challengesAbstract
This research explores the application of psychological strategies to help students overcome learning challenges. The research focuses on five main strategies: individual counselling, motivation development, stress management, limited resources, and their integration in the school context. The research highlights that individual counselling provides emotional support, enabling students to address personal issues that aflect their learning. Motivation development, by enhancing intrinsic motivation, promotes greater engagement and perseverance in learning. Stress management techniques, including mindfulness and relaxation strategies, proved eflective in reducing anxiety and improving student focus. However, resource limitations often hinder the eflective implementation of these strategies. The findings of this study suggest that a holistic approach that integrates these psychological interventions into the school environment is essential to support students' academic and emotional development. This research contributes to the field of educational psychology by emphasising the importance of psychological support systems in improving student performance and well-being. Based on the results, recommendations are provided for further research and practical application in schools, highlighting the need for comprehensive training for educators and counsellors as well as the allocation of adequate resources to eflectively implement these strategies in educational settings.
